Glance To The Past

A glance to the past,
Simply can’t last,
A flash through the trees,
Shows me the key,
The secret to a story,
Locked up and hidden,
Until someone is bidden,
To open it up,
Read story untold,
Find secrets,
Hear whispers,
See smiles,
Watch tears,
Feel treasures,
But now it is past,
Fading away,
The story is gone,
To be found at another time.
